If you're first-time parents in Australia, choosing where and how to give birth can feel overwhelming. Whether you go through the public or private health system, it is important to understand your options and know where to reach out for advice to make the right decision for you and your baby.
Key Points
- You can choose to have your baby in a hospital, a birthing centre or at home, depending on your health needs and location.
- Continuity of care models are linked with positive birth experiences and improved health outcomes for women and babies.
- Your healthcare provider during pregnancy can provide information and advice specific to your medical history and preferences.
